Transaction 7530add611dee8be761c96ab9296f8110bf9cffab282cdf3290f00a5eec5082b

1 Input
2 Outputs
  • 7530add611dee8be761c96ab9296f8110bf9cffab282cdf3290f00a5eec5082b:0
  • value  99000000
    address  34CNo6ue6BVQYRYfJYnfvcs3YHJjCeaWeh
  • 7530add611dee8be761c96ab9296f8110bf9cffab282cdf3290f00a5eec5082b:1
  • value  5424248755
    address  3DC1a6W5cGyFcqWx4LjJu4aCowYtr3m8SJ